cxl: Add support for ASB_Notify on POWER9

The POWER9 core supports a new feature: ASB_Notify which requires the
support of the Special Purpose Register: TIDR.

The ASB_Notify command, generated by the AFU, will attempt to
wake-up the host thread identified by the particular LPID:PID:TID.

This patch assign a unique TIDR (thread id) for the current thread which
will be used in the process element entry.
